创建数据库实例时出错:InvalidParameterValue:PostgreSQL数据库的数据库引擎无效

我正在尝试使用 Terraform 创建一个 PostgreSQL RDS 实例。这是我的配置的外观:

resource "aws_db_subnet_group" "postgres" {
   name = "postgres-subnets"
   subnet_ids = ["mysub1","mysub2"]
}    
resource "aws_db_instance" "myrds" {
   engine = "postgresql"
   engine_version = "12.4"
   instance_class = "db.t2.micro"
   identifier = "myrds"
   username = "myuser"
   password = "*******"
   allocated_storage = 10
   storage_type = "gp2"
   db_subnet_group_name = "${aws_db_subnet_group.postgres.id}"
}

它失败并出现以下错误:

Error: Error creating DB Instance: InvalidParameterValue: Invalid DB engine

回答

Terraform 文档需要添加支持的引擎名称:
engine = "postgresql"不正确。支持的值为"postgres"


以上是创建数据库实例时出错:InvalidParameterValue:PostgreSQL数据库的数据库引擎无效的全部内容。
THE END
分享
二维码
< <上一篇
下一篇>>